SmileDirectClub is looking for a Real Estate Development Manager to meet the growing demands of our expanding SmileShop portfolio in the Eastern Region. As the Real Estate Development Manager, you'll be a critical part of our SmileShop operations team that provides increased access to affordable orthodontic treatment. You'll be responsible for managing our Eastern Region SmileShop real estate portfolio and act as the point of contact for all things SmileShop real estate related, from initial negotiations through vendor management, buildout, leases and maintaining landlord relationships.

Responsibilities:

  • Identify and analyze all target markets for potential site selection in conjunction with analytics team to coordinate efficient and educational market tours
  • Create, manage and maintain the real estate pipeline in order to establish an inventory of the best locations in all target markets and ensure we've always got more great opportunities than we need to successfully meet our goals
  • Continue to develop the long-term market development plan and processes associated with forecasting and tracking deals for all potential sites
  • Manage the LOI and lease negotiation process from start to finish, including acting as primary negotiator during the LOI process and as liaison with outside counsel and real estate advisors throughout the lease negotiation process
  • Identify all deal specific critical issues in order to anticipate and proactively work though conflicts and execute leases in a timely manner.
  • Manage the relationships with all internal and external real estate partners (including brokers, consultants, outside counsel and landlords, and internal legal, construction, marketing and operations teams) throughout the lease negotiation and store build out process and be a 'fixer' of all issues who can keep projects on schedule along with the project manager
  • Work with retail operations team / marketing to effectively present and communicate on all potential SmileShop locations
  • Review commencement date agreements, renewals, estoppels, landlord notices and other related documents and manage all associated processes
  • Help to improve and create all processes and documentation associated with site selection, lease negotiation and committee approvals
  • Travel to required market areas to visually inspect and evaluate proposed sites, approximately 70-85%.

SmileDirectClub was founded on a simple belief: everyone deserves a smile they love. The Company is the first digital brand for straightening your smile, created after the realization that recent trends in 3D printing and telehealth could bring about disruptive change to the invisible aligner market by matching licensed professionals, a quality clear-aligner product, and customers together. By leveraging proprietary, cutting-edge technology, SmileDirectClub, LLC-affiliated dentists are providing greater access of care to consumers who couldn’t otherwise afford orthodontic treatment to get a better smile.
